Why Replace a Door Handle Lock?
There are a number of factors one might require to change a door handle lock, consisting of:
Wear and Tear: Over time, locks can break down, making them challenging to run or inefficient in providing security.Lost Keys: If keys are lost, it is vital to replace the lock to guarantee security and security.Break-ins or Vandalism: If a lock has been tampered with, changing it is a critical step in bring back security.Upgrading Style: Property owners may wish to update the aesthetic of their doors with more modern styles or surfaces.Tools Needed for Door Handle Lock Replacement
Before starting the replacement procedure, collect the following tools:
ToolDescriptionScrewdriverUsually a flat-head or Phillips screwdriverReplacement Lock SetA new door handle lock suitable with your doorDrill (if required)For creating holes if the existing ones are misalignedMeasuring tapeFor determining the door and guaranteeing correct fitAllen WrenchOften required for particular handle typesSafety GogglesTo protect eyes from debris while workingStep-by-Step Guide to Replacing a Door Handle LockAction 1: Gather Materials
Guarantee you have all the essential tools and your replacement lock easily available. Verify that the new lock is suitable with your door type.
Action 2: Remove the Old Lock
Unscrew the Handle: Locate the screws holding the handle in location, usually found on the interior side of the door. Use the screwdriver to remove them.

Detach the Lock Cylinder: If your lock is a different cylinder, pull it out carefully after getting rid of the handle.

Get Rid Of the Strike Plate: Unscrew the plate on the door frame where the bolt sits when the door is closed.
Step 3: Measure for Proper Fit
Use the tape measure to inspect measurements, such as the density of your door and the range between the lock hole and other features (like the edge of the door). This guarantees the new lock aligns appropriately.
Step 4: Install the New Lock
Place the Lock Cylinder: If the new lock comes with a cylinder, insert it into the designated hole from the exterior side of the door.

Connect the New Handle: Align the new handle with the lock utilizing the offered screws. Tighten the screws securely.

Repair the Strike Plate: Reattach the strike plate with screws, making certain it lines up with the bolt mechanism of your lock.
Step 5: Test the Lock
Thoroughly test the handle and key functions to guarantee that the lock runs smoothly. Open and close the door a number of times to check for proper alignment and function.

Q1: How do I understand if I need to replace my door handle lock?A: Look
for signs of trouble in turning the secret, physical damage to the lock, or if the handle feels loose. If you've lost your keys, it's likewise a great indication for replacement.

Q2: Can I change the lock myself?A: Yes, with the right tools and instructions, many people can change a door handle lock themselves. Q3: How long does the replacement procedure take?A: Typically, lock replacement can take anywhere from 15 minutes to an hour, depending upon the intricacy of the lock and your experience level. Q4: What if my door has an unique size or shape?A: Many hardware stores bring a range of locks
suited to different door sizes. If you have an unique door, think about talking to a locksmith. Q5: Are there any security features I should think about in a new lock?A: Yes, look for locks with features such

as deadbolts, pick-resistant styles, and smart locks with keyless entry choices for enhanced security.
